For instance in the romantic movie “ The Notebook” with Ryan Gosling and Rachel Mcadams it shows how a man (Noah) pines after a girl (Allie) for almost his entire life. He displays an array of emotions throughout the film for the public eye to see. The audience sees him joyful, upset, enraged, disappointed, and in love. While the girl shows emotion as well, because it is from his point of view, the viewer sees the a prime example of what happens when men don’t cry behind closed doors. Additionally, in the classic Disney movie “Snow White” there are seven dwarfs that Snow White ends up living with. Some of the dwarfs such as Happy, Grumpy, and Bashful are even named after the emotions that they display throughout the movie. And even the ones who are not named after emotions (Doc, Sneezy, Sleepy, and Dopey) still shed many tears, along with the other three dwarfs, after she eats the poison apple and dies. Even the prince, who is only in the film towards the end, shows passion and happiness for Snow White when he manages to wake her up.
